Additionally, we could include any quantity of the constraint rows to the final row, since this just amounts to adding a relentless towards the perform we wish to extremize.
In uncomplicated circumstances a graphical process may well suffice, but in lots of programs there may be 1000's or perhaps numerous variables and constraints.
Linear programming is a mathematical technique for deciding a way to accomplish the most beneficial outcome (for instance most income or most affordable Price) in a specified mathematical design for many list of prerequisites represented as linear associations.
We do not need to undo any of our fantastic work once we carry out additional row operations, so now we use the next row to zero out all other entries during the fourth column. This can be obtained by subtracting half the second row from the 1st:
Dantzig was asked to work out a method the Air Force could use to improve their arranging system.[13] This resulted in his unique illustration of acquiring the most beneficial assignment of 70 individuals to 70 Careers, displaying the usefulness of linear programming. The computing power required to take a look at all of the permutations to pick the best assignment is large; the quantity of probable configurations exceeds the volume of particles during the universe.
Throughout his research in 1939, Dantzig solved two unproven statistical theorems as a result of a misunderstanding. Around the start of a class, Professor Spława-Neyman wrote two issues on the blackboard. Dantzig arrived late and assumed that they were being a research assignment. In accordance with Dantzig, they "gave the impression to be a little more durable than typical", but a few days later on he handed in done remedies for both of those difficulties, however believing which they were being an assignment that was overdue.
Exactly simply because we selected the next row to carry out our row functions, all entries in the last column remain good. This permits us to continue the algorithm.
A not-for-profit Corporation, IEEE is the whole world's largest complex Skilled Corporation focused on advancing technology for the advantage of humanity.
The Dantzig algorithm terminates if every one of the coefficients in the final row (help save perhaps for the last entry which encodes the worth of the objective) are constructive.
This really is solved by arranging the information within an augmented matrix after which you can implementing EROs. To determine how this performs lets try an case in point.
A trained mathematician, George Dantzig (1914-2005) is named the father of linear programming as well as the “simplex algorithm.” Operating during the midcentury heyday of industrial expansion intersecting While using the increase of computing electrical power, Dantzig developed the mathematical algorithms that helped plenty of organizations sort by means of myriad possibilities to improve their complicated methods for earnings and efficiency.
Clearly an algorithm that may be implemented on a pc is needed. The simplex algorithm (usually attributed to George Dantzig) presents accurately that. It starts with a standard trouble:
Now the process is composed being an augmented matrix exactly where the last row encodes the target functionality and another rows the constraints. Plainly we can conduct row functions on the constraint rows considering that this will not alter the methods to the constraints.
The founders of this issue are Leonid Kantorovich, a Russian mathematician who developed linear programming problems in 1939, Dantzig, who posted the simplex process in 1947, and John von Neumann, who formulated the theory of the duality in the same 12 months.
This can be a preview of subscription written content, log in by using an establishment to examine entry. Accessibility this chapter
Dantzig's get the job done lets the airline marketplace, one example is, to agenda crews and make fleet assignments. Based upon his operate, resources are developed "that delivery organizations use to ascertain the amount of planes they want and where their shipping vans needs to be deployed. The oil field prolonged has used linear programming in refinery arranging, mainly because it determines exactly how much of its raw solution should really grow to be unique grades of gasoline and how much needs to be employed for petroleum-dependent byproducts.
Virtually each and every sector, from petroleum refining to your scheduling of airline flights, has long been reworked by his work. The journal “
Dantzig recalled inside a 1986 interview in the faculty Arithmetic Journal, "A yr later, when I started to bother with a thesis subject, Spława-Neyman just shrugged and advised me to wrap the two problems in a binder and he would settle for them as my thesis."[eight]
Considering that we are interested in the ideal value of (file), we handle it as an additional variable and increase just one even more equation
We now repeat the above course of action: You will find a (-1) in the 1st column of the last row. We want to zero it out while incorporating as small to
Linear programming arose to be a The Dantzig Effect For Innovation mathematical design made for the duration of Globe War II to system expenses and returns as a way to cut down expenses to the military and improve losses to your enemy. It absolutely was stored mystery until 1947. Postwar, several industries observed its use of their every day arranging.